# Service Accounts: String Extraction

The `extract-i18n` script pulls translatable strings from all Bramblewick repos and pushes them to the Glossa service. It runs under the `i18n-extractor` service account. Do not run it under your personal account; Glossa rate-limits individual users aggressively. The account has write access to the staging catalog only. Set the token in your shell before invoking the script. The current staging token is below.

API key for kahap-kafog: zpat15_6qzxZ7YR8aDwjmp

# Log sampling for the Wrennet notification service
# This service emits roughly 40k log lines per minute at peak, so we
# sample INFO at 5% and keep WARN/ERROR at 100%. If support needs full
# traces for an incident, flip sample_rate to 1.0 for no more than one
# hour — the sink fills quickly. Sampled logs are written to the store below.

replica DSN, yadup-hahig: mongodb://gilys_svc:Mx@db-5f8f.norvasoft.internal:5432/eliion

## Ownership

Welcome aboard! SpokeShift is our bike-share rebalancing tool — it decides which vans move bikes between docks overnight in the Harlowe Bay network. The solver lives in /core, the dispatch UI in /web, and yes, the two disagree sometimes; the solver wins. Don't merge anything touching the optimizer without a review, and keep an eye on the rebalance-dry-run job before pushing config changes. If you're ever unsure who gets the final call on a change, it's the maintainer listed below.

approver of tawip-bagap = Holdor Silath